Highland Park West, nestled in the heart of West Austin, offers a unique blend of history, nature, and modern amenities. This charming neighborhood attracts residents with its tree-lined streets, close-knit community feel, and convenient location. Whether you're considering moving to the area or simply curious about its appeal, this comprehensive guide will provide insights into what makes Highland Park West so special.

What is Highland Park West known for?

Highland Park West is renowned for its strong sense of community, excellent schools, and proximity to Zilker Park and downtown Austin. The neighborhood boasts a mix of architectural styles, from charming bungalows to contemporary homes, creating a diverse and visually appealing landscape. Its central location provides easy access to Austin's vibrant cultural scene, while simultaneously offering a peaceful residential atmosphere. Many residents appreciate the walkability of the neighborhood, allowing them to easily access local businesses and green spaces.

Is Highland Park West a good place to live?

Whether Highland Park West is a "good" place to live depends heavily on individual preferences and priorities. However, many residents consistently praise its family-friendly atmosphere, walkability, and convenient location. The neighborhood's strong community ties, excellent schools, and proximity to both downtown Austin and natural green spaces make it an attractive option for a wide range of people. However, like any neighborhood, it has its drawbacks. Housing costs tend to be higher than in some other parts of Austin, and parking can sometimes be challenging. Weighing these factors against personal needs and preferences is crucial when considering a move to Highland Park West.

What is the cost of living in Highland Park West?

The cost of living in Highland Park West, like the rest of Austin, is relatively high. Housing costs, in particular, significantly impact the overall cost of living. Expect to find a higher price point for homes compared to some other Austin neighborhoods. This is driven by the area's desirability, excellent schools, and convenient location. While rental costs also tend to be higher than the Austin average, they are generally consistent with other desirable West Austin neighborhoods.
